My Students

The General Chemistry program at our high school is under an overhaul of the science curriculum to enhance the realistic challenges that students will be facing once they leave the high school bubble. The students in Master G's General Chemistry course is an unorthodox and unprecedented program at our high school that emphasizes learning to reach proficiency in analytical and critical thinking skills. The class consists of approximately 32 students each period for a total student enrollment of approximately 160 students. Most students come from neighboring Lake Elsinore, but also the surrounding areas of Canyon Lake, Corona, and Wildomar.

Students are uneasy about taking general chemistry, but the primary goal is to have them realize that success in a class like chemistry is to maintain a growth mindset mentality and realize the real-world connections a class like chemistry can have in their lives.

This course believes in every student's ability to succeed by taking a rigorous, challenging, realistic, and authentic project-based approach to learning in lieu of traditional approaches. We don't want students grasping for answers, but also having the ability to state with confidence why they are able to come up with them in a particular.

My Project

Mid-semester, there is always a call for new items to be invested in due to their consistent use.

The major item on the list needed to be funded quick is the 10 reams of paper; the school was put on notice a paper shortage and no more paper will be invested because of a budget drought; in addition, my calculators I had bought with my own money initially had been taken without permission from the class and my students are without calculators in class.

I also go through labs using paper plates as a means to avoid making major spills and my plate stock has dropped significantly. The class also use dry erase boards for our "Board Meeting" activities we do to discuss our ideas concerning chemistry concepts as a class and our only erasers are our hands or paper towels. The shoe boxes are also needed to provide more storage for our beakers also recently funded by philanthropists through DonorsChoose!

I really thank everyone for their generosity the past few projects posted. I really believe that your contribution has helped make students reach high learning gains for chemistry. Your contribution to this project will only further advance this agenda.
